The Role: Director of Finance

We are seeking a strategic and results-driven Director of Finance to lead all financial operations. This role is responsible for cash flow management, financial reporting, budgeting, and owner relations. The ideal candidate will have strong hotel finance experience, proficiency in Hilton systems and M3, and the ability to partner effectively with ownership and operational leadership to drive performance across the property.

What You’ll Do:

Cash Flow Management

  • Monitor daily cash flow and ensure funds are available for payroll, vendor payments, and daily operations
  • Forecast short- and long-term cash needs
  • Perform daily reconciliations, manage wire transfers, and ensure accurate cash deposits across departments

Financial Oversight & Reporting

  • Lead all accounting processes including AP, AR, GL, and financial close
  • Manage monthly reporting, forecasting, and budgeting in compliance with Hilton and ownership standards
  • Track capital expenditures and ensure CapEx projects align with approved plans
  • Oversee financial reporting across departments including Rooms, F&B, Retail, and Events

Owner Relationship Management

  • Act as the primary liaison with ownership and lender representatives
  • Deliver monthly financial packages, explain variances, and offer strategic insights
  • Build trust and transparency with owners through regular communication and performance updates

Internal Controls & Compliance

  • Maintain a strong control environment in line with GAAP and internal policies
  • Collaborate with auditors and ensure compliance with all regulatory and brand standards
  • Manage risk through policies, training, and systems oversight

Strategic Business Partnership

  • Partner with Operations and department leaders to drive total top-line revenue and margin improvement
  • Provide data-driven financial support to Sales, Operations, and F&B teams
  • Assist with strategic planning initiatives that align with financial goals

Who You Are:

  • A proactive finance leader with a hands-on approach and strong hotel operations knowledge
  • Analytical and precise with a passion for clean financials and smart cash management
  • A collaborator who thrives on building relationships with ownership, corporate teams, and hotel staff
  • Tech-savvy with a deep understanding of hospitality finance systems

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in finance, Accounting, or a related field (CPA or MBA preferred)
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in hotel finance leadership, preferably in a Hilton-branded or multi-outlet property
  • Strong knowledge of GAAP, financial compliance, budgeting, and forecasting
  • Experience working with ownership groups and managing complex financial packages
